python3基础四:条件判断

条件判断是所有编程语言能称之为智能的标准语句之一
python3的条件语句很简单
具体规则是:if 条件(返回布尔值true or false): 执行语句
举个例子:如果螃蟹大于4两则卖20块一两
我们先设定一个变量:pangxie ,然后用if 语句进行判断,判断成立大于4两则计算螃蟹一共多少钱,并打印出来
这个例子中我们先输入了一个变量,然后我们输入语句:if pangxie > 4:如果在控制台回车后便可以见到 三个点,这个就是控制台默认的换行标志,然后我们再双击两个空格继续输入语句price = pangxie *20 然后再回车 print(price)然后再按两下回车就能看到结果。
if还能加上else
我们把上面例子改进一下:
如果螃蟹大于4两増算出价格,如果小于4两则输出文字螃蟹太小
这里要注意的是else后面要紧跟冒号
还可以进行多阶判断elif
每次都更改值很麻烦我们改进一下,把螃蟹的值由用户输入,我们把这些输入文件,形成文件代码如下:
#!/usr/bin/env python3
# -*- coding: utf-8 -*-
pangxie = input('pangxie:')
pangxie = int(pangxie)
if pangxie >= 5:
price = pangxie * 20
print(price)
elif pangxie >= 3:
price = pangxie * 10
else:
print(螃蟹太小了)
后面的咱们都学过
pangxie = input('pangxie:')意思是输入螃蟹的值
pangxie = int(pangxie)这里面有个函数,因为输入的值默认为字符类型,int()函数可将字符型转成数字型以作判断
以下是输出结果
今天的教程主要加了if条件判断,还有用户输入input()函数,最后还有int()将字符串转成数字的函数,朋友们您学会了吗?